New IT Rules on AI Content Labelling | UPSC GS-2 Governance

Context
Amendments to the Information Technology Act, 2021 introducing mandatory labelling for photorealistic AI-generated content.

Key Changes
• Mandatory Labelling: Photorealistic AI-generated/synthetic content must be clearly and prominently labelled.
• Synthetic Content = “Information”: Treated as “information” under IT Rules for determining unlawful acts.
• Faster Takedown Deadlines:
• Unlawful content: 3 hours (earlier 24–36 hours).
• Sensitive content (non-consensual deepfakes/nudity): must be removed within 2 hours.
• Disclosure Requirement: Platforms must seek information from users if content is AI-generated.
• Definition of Synthetic Content: Any audio-visual content algorithmically created or altered to appear real.
• Penalty Risk: Non-compliance may lead to loss of safe harbour protection for platforms.
• Exemption: Smartphone camera touch-ups are exempt.
